Ghauri, also designated Hatf-5, is a Pakistani road-mobile, single-stage, liquid-fueled medium-range ballistic missile associated with Kahuta Research Laboratories' strategic missile work and with North Korean Nodong design lineage in Western open-source assessments. CSIS Missile Threat lists the baseline system as operational with 1,250 to 1,500 km range, while Pakistani training-launch reporting commonly cites a 1,300 km conventional or nuclear-capable missile.

Variants

Public sources use Ghauri and Hatf-5 for a Pakistani liquid-fueled MRBM line: Ghauri-1/Hatf-5 is the baseline operational missile represented by this page, Hatf-5A/Ghauri-2 is the longer-range variant, and Ghauri-3 appears in open sources as a reported development program rather than an established operational missile.

VariantConfigurationDesignation notes
Hatf-5A / Ghauri-2Longer-range liquid-fueled variant

CSIS describes Ghauri-2 as a longer-range Hatf-5 variant using lighter construction and improved propellants, with an expected range of at least 1,800 km; Arms Control Association lists Ghauri-2/Hatf-5a as tested or in development at 1,800 km.

Ghauri-3Reported development program

Arms Control Association lists Ghauri-3 as a 3,000 km liquid-fueled development item, while NTI says KRL had repeatedly indicated that Ghauri-3 was ready for testing; this record does not treat it as an operational variant.

Design Lineage And Adjacent Systems

Open-source missile references connect Ghauri to the North Korean Nodong/Hwasong-7 design line rather than to a documented combat-use record. CSIS describes Hwasong-7/Nodong 1 as the design basis for Pakistan's Ghauri and Iran's Shahab-3, and NTI ties KRL's Ghauri work to liquid-fueled medium-range missiles built with North Korean assistance.

Parent lineage

CSIS identifies the Hwasong-7/Nodong 1 as the design basis for Ghauri; no separate public catalog page for Nodong/Hwasong-7 was found during this enrichment.

Adjacent branch

Shahab series ballistic missiles cover Iran's related Shahab branch, including Shahab-3, which CSIS also connects to the Nodong design family.

Launcher context

CSIS describes Hatf-5 as designed for launch from modified Scud-B transporter-erector-launcher vehicles; the catalog keeps that as context rather than a precise named launcher link.

Timeline

Ghauri / Hatf-5 Key Events

  1. First Ghauri test noted in public reporting

    Dawn reported that the Ghauri missile was first test-fired on April 6, 1998; NTI ties the April 1998 Ghauri-1/Hatf-5 test to KRL's liquid-fueled missile-development effort.

  2. Ghauri-2 flight-test context enters public references

    NTI describes KRL's Ghauri-2/Hatf-5A test activity after the 1998 Ghauri-1 flight, while CSIS describes Ghauri-2 as the longer-range Hatf-5 variant.

  3. CSIS lists Ghauri in service

    CSIS Missile Threat lists Hatf-5/Ghauri as entering service in 2003 and remaining operational in its April 2024 update.

  4. Dawn reports Hatf-V test

    Dawn reported an ISPR-announced test of the Hatf-V Ghauri missile and described it as a liquid-fueled missile with a 1,300 km range.

  5. Army Strategic Forces Command training launch

    Dawn and The Diplomat reported an October 2018 Ghauri training launch by Pakistan's Army Strategic Forces Command, with Pakistani reporting citing a 1,300 km missile able to carry conventional or nuclear warheads.
